WebJun 1, 2024 · Mark Salisbury. Goodyear is complementing its premium KMAX GEN-2 steer and drive truck range with the new KMAX T GEN-2 trailer tyres. The new products are predominately for regional fleets and offer, amongst other benefits**, greater mileage, longer life, full winter tire EU legislation compliance and RFID connectivity. Goodyear KMAX T … WebThe RFID transponders used in both variants rely on the global RFID Class-1-Gen2-UHF standard and have been tested on the tire test bench in accordance with the European standard ECER109/ ECE-R30. Well over 100 readings per second are possible over the distance of up to five meters depending on the type of tire and location of the patch.
